Perfect Pass display problem.
 
PP works (it turns on and off and, when on, beeps and holds speed). But the display is blank. I had my boat in a stall in a dock overnight for the 1st time ever in over 300 hours, and, it rained all night (like 5 - 1/2 inches in 24 hrs somewhere nearby).

The PP display is definitely clouded on the inside with condensation. I recall a thread where this was diagnosed as a moisture problem. Wasn't there advice to blow dry something? Can anybody link me that thread (yes I've searched but cannot find it).

alans 07-09-2010 9:49 AM

I have seen that happen numerous times on my boats. Once it hits direct sunlight, it seems to go away pretty fast.

olmoomba 07-09-2010 9:55 AM

I have used a blow dryer to help reduce the moisture in the display. I have called PP and you can send it in, they will spray coat the internals and that will resolve you problems. 1 day turnaround before shipping.

Get it in the sun and it will clear up quick like Alan said.
